Output 77c6368c523c9719d8c1663dc46c9be508577a00b1c6ea4bf124eef963a60c8b:1

value
185805
script pubkey
OP_0 OP_PUSHBYTES_20 a90e1327e74572a6740964febd1e30db652c039d
address
bc1q4y8pxfl8g4e2vaqfvnlt683smdjjcquaxuuyjk
transaction
77c6368c523c9719d8c1663dc46c9be508577a00b1c6ea4bf124eef963a60c8b
confirmations
167023
spent
true